Castle of Tziristra

The Castle of Tziristra is situated in Lyrkeia, Greece.

History

  • The castle was built during the Byzantine period and served as a strategic stronghold for the local population.
  • In the 17th century, it was used as a prison for Ottoman soldiers who had defected to the Greek side.

Architecture

The castle's architecture is characteristic of the Byzantine style, with thick stone walls and a single entrance. The layout features a central keep surrounded by outer walls and bastions.

Historical Significance and Events

  • The castle played an important role in the region's history, serving as a refuge for local villagers during times of conflict.

Current Status and Use

Today, the castle is abandoned and overgrown with vegetation. It has been preserved in its original state, offering a glimpse into the region's rich history.

Heritage Status

The Castle of Tziristra is listed as a protected historical site by the Greek Ministry of Culture.
